Executive summary

  • The annual meeting is scheduled for July 7, 2025, with voting on four key proposals: election of seven directors, ratification of the independent auditor, approval of a reverse stock split, and amendment to the 2022 Equity Incentive Plan.

  • Only stockholders of record as of May 9, 2025, are entitled to vote; 582,371 shares are outstanding and eligible.

  • Proxy materials are primarily distributed online to reduce costs and environmental impact.

Voting matters and shareholder proposals

  • Proposal 1: Elect seven director nominees to serve until the 2026 annual meeting.

  • Proposal 2: Ratify Haynie & Company as the independent registered public accounting firm for 2025.

  • Proposal 3: Authorize a reverse stock split at a ratio between 1-for-5 and 1-for-400, at the board's discretion, within one year.

  • Proposal 4: Approve an amendment to the 2022 Equity Incentive Plan, increasing the share reserve and annual grant limits.

  • Board recommends voting FOR all proposals.

  • Shareholders may submit proposals for the 2026 meeting by January 12, 2026, for inclusion in proxy materials.

Board of directors and corporate governance

  • Board consists of seven members, with six independent directors as per Nasdaq and SEC rules.

  • Board committees: audit, compensation, and nominating/corporate governance, each with independent chairs.

  • Board diversity matrix: 1 female, 6 male directors; all directors attended at least 75% of meetings in 2024.

  • Lead independent director role established when chairman is also an executive officer.

  • Code of Business Conduct and Ethics applies to all directors, officers, and employees.
